Born: 
1989, New York. 

The exhibition: 
Is Havas's first
solo in the UK,
presenting a 
selection of
suitcase-sized or
foldable bodies of
work by the
itinerant artist, 
including a series
of digital prints 
on PVC & canvas, 
(2) clay sculptures, 
recycled HDPE
plastic, and a 
macrame wall 
hanging.
